Class: Peddler::APIs::FinancesV0::ServiceFeeEvent
- Inherits:
-
Data
- Object
- Data
- Peddler::APIs::FinancesV0::ServiceFeeEvent
- Defined in:
- sig/peddler/apis/finances_v0.rbs
Instance Attribute Summary collapse
-
#amazon_order_id ⇒ String?
readonly
Returns the value of attribute amazon_order_id.
-
#asin ⇒ String?
readonly
Returns the value of attribute asin.
-
#fee_description ⇒ String?
readonly
Returns the value of attribute fee_description.
-
#fee_list ⇒ Array[Peddler::APIs::FinancesV0::FeeComponent]?
readonly
Returns the value of attribute fee_list.
-
#fee_reason ⇒ String?
readonly
Returns the value of attribute fee_reason.
-
#fn_sku ⇒ String?
readonly
Returns the value of attribute fn_sku.
-
#seller_sku ⇒ String?
readonly
Returns the value of attribute seller_sku.
-
#store_name ⇒ String?
readonly
Returns the value of attribute store_name.
Class Method Summary collapse
-
.[] ⇒ Object
-
.members ⇒ [ :asin, :amazon_order_id, :fee_description, :fee_list, :fee_reason, :fn_sku, :seller_sku, :store_name ]
-
.new ⇒ Object
-
.parse ⇒ Peddler::APIs::FinancesV0::ServiceFeeEvent
Instance Method Summary collapse
-
#members ⇒ [ :asin, :amazon_order_id, :fee_description, :fee_list, :fee_reason, :fn_sku, :seller_sku, :store_name ]
-
#to_h ⇒ { asin: String?, amazon_order_id: String?, fee_description: String?, f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, fee_reason: String?, fn_sku: String?, seller_sku: String?, store_name: String? }
Instance Attribute Details
#amazon_order_id ⇒ String? (readonly)
Returns the value of attribute amazon_order_id.
981 982 983 |
# File 'sig/peddler/apis/finances_v0.rbs', line 981 def amazon_order_id @amazon_order_id end |
#asin ⇒ String? (readonly)
Returns the value of attribute asin.
982 983 984 |
# File 'sig/peddler/apis/finances_v0.rbs', line 982 def asin @asin end |
#fee_description ⇒ String? (readonly)
Returns the value of attribute fee_description.
983 984 985 |
# File 'sig/peddler/apis/finances_v0.rbs', line 983 def fee_description @fee_description end |
#fee_list ⇒ Array[Peddler::APIs::FinancesV0::FeeComponent]? (readonly)
Returns the value of attribute fee_list.
984 985 986 |
# File 'sig/peddler/apis/finances_v0.rbs', line 984 def fee_list @fee_list end |
#fee_reason ⇒ String? (readonly)
Returns the value of attribute fee_reason.
985 986 987 |
# File 'sig/peddler/apis/finances_v0.rbs', line 985 def fee_reason @fee_reason end |
#fn_sku ⇒ String? (readonly)
Returns the value of attribute fn_sku.
986 987 988 |
# File 'sig/peddler/apis/finances_v0.rbs', line 986 def fn_sku @fn_sku end |
#seller_sku ⇒ String? (readonly)
Returns the value of attribute seller_sku.
987 988 989 |
# File 'sig/peddler/apis/finances_v0.rbs', line 987 def seller_sku @seller_sku end |
#store_name ⇒ String? (readonly)
Returns the value of attribute store_name.
988 989 990 |
# File 'sig/peddler/apis/finances_v0.rbs', line 988 def store_name @store_name end |
Class Method Details
.[](asin:, amazon_order_id:, fee_description:, fee_list:, fee_reason:, fn_sku:, seller_sku:, store_name:) ⇒ Peddler::APIs::FinancesV0::ServiceFeeEvent .[](arg0, arg1, arg2, arg3, arg4, arg5, arg6, arg7) ⇒ Peddler::APIs::FinancesV0::ServiceFeeEvent
974 975 |
# File 'sig/peddler/apis/finances_v0.rbs', line 974
def self.[]: (?asin: String?, ?amazon_order_id: String?, ?fee_description: String?, ?f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, ?fee_reason: String?, ?fn_sku: String?, ?seller_sku: String?, ?store_name: String?) -> Peddler::APIs::FinancesV0::ServiceFeeEvent
| (String?, String?, String?, Array[Peddler::APIs::FinancesV0::FeeComponent]?, String?, String?, String?, String?) -> Peddler::APIs::FinancesV0::ServiceFeeEvent
|
.members ⇒ [ :asin, :amazon_order_id, :fee_description, :fee_list, :fee_reason, :fn_sku, :seller_sku, :store_name ]
977 |
# File 'sig/peddler/apis/finances_v0.rbs', line 977
def self.members: () -> [ :asin, :amazon_order_id, :fee_description, :fee_list, :fee_reason, :fn_sku, :seller_sku, :store_name ]
|
.new(asin:, amazon_order_id:, fee_description:, fee_list:, fee_reason:, fn_sku:, seller_sku:, store_name:) ⇒ Peddler::APIs::FinancesV0::ServiceFeeEvent .new(arg0, arg1, arg2, arg3, arg4, arg5, arg6, arg7) ⇒ Peddler::APIs::FinancesV0::ServiceFeeEvent
972 973 |
# File 'sig/peddler/apis/finances_v0.rbs', line 972
def self.new: (?asin: String?, ?amazon_order_id: String?, ?fee_description: String?, ?f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, ?fee_reason: String?, ?fn_sku: String?, ?seller_sku: String?, ?store_name: String?) -> Peddler::APIs::FinancesV0::ServiceFeeEvent
| (String?, String?, String?, Array[Peddler::APIs::FinancesV0::FeeComponent]?, String?, String?, String?, String?) -> Peddler::APIs::FinancesV0::ServiceFeeEvent
|
.parse ⇒ Peddler::APIs::FinancesV0::ServiceFeeEvent
979 |
# File 'sig/peddler/apis/finances_v0.rbs', line 979
def self.parse: (?Hash[String | Symbol, untyped], **untyped) -> Peddler::APIs::FinancesV0::ServiceFeeEvent
|
Instance Method Details
#members ⇒ [ :asin, :amazon_order_id, :fee_description, :fee_list, :fee_reason, :fn_sku, :seller_sku, :store_name ]
990 |
# File 'sig/peddler/apis/finances_v0.rbs', line 990
def members: () -> [ :asin, :amazon_order_id, :fee_description, :fee_list, :fee_reason, :fn_sku, :seller_sku, :store_name ]
|
#to_h ⇒ { asin: String?, amazon_order_id: String?, fee_description: String?, f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, fee_reason: String?, fn_sku: String?, seller_sku: String?, store_name: String? }
991 |
# File 'sig/peddler/apis/finances_v0.rbs', line 991
def to_h: () -> { asin: String?, amazon_order_id: String?, fee_description: String?, fee_list: Array[Peddler::APIs::FinancesV0::FeeComponent]?, fee_reason: String?, fn_sku: String?, seller_sku: String?, store_name: String? }
|